The students in a 6th grade class are testing water at different temperatures to measure density. One group gets cold freshwater, one group gets warm freshwater, one group gets cold saltwater, and the last group gets warm saltwater. Based on the properties known about freshwater versus saltwater, which group will have the water with the most density?

A.
Cold freshwater

B.
Warm freshwater

C.
Cold saltwater

D.
Warm saltwater

To determine which group will have the water with the most density, we need to understand the properties of freshwater versus saltwater.

Freshwater has a density of approximately 1 g/cm³ at standard temperature and pressure (STP). When freshwater is heated, its density decreases due to the expansion of the water molecules. As a result, warm freshwater will have a lower density compared to cold freshwater.

On the other hand, saltwater has a higher density than freshwater due to the presence of dissolved salts. As the salt concentration increases, the density of the saltwater also increases. However, the effect of temperature on the density of saltwater is different from freshwater. When saltwater is heated, the density also decreases, but not as significantly as in freshwater.

Based on this information, we can conclude that the group that will have the water with the most density is:

C. Cold saltwater
